Former NAB chairman appears before Panama JIT

ISLAMABAD, JUN 29 (DNA) – Former Chairman of National Accountability Bureau (NAB) Lieutenant General (R) Syed Mohammad Amjad has appeared before Joint Investigation Team (JIT) that was formed to probe much-hyped Panama Leaks case.
JIT headed by Federal Investigation Agency’s Additional Director General (immigration) Wajid Zia has commenced the hearing during which ex-NAB chairman, who investigated Hudaibiya Paper Mills during Pervez Musharraf era, appeared.
The team has also summoned officials of FIA and Securities and Exchange Commission of Pakistan (SECP) in record tempering case.
Earlier, JIT issued summons of Prime Minister Nawaz Sharif’s children. Hassan Nawaz was called on July 3, Hussain Nawaz will appear on July 4 while Maryam Nawaz will attend hearing on July 5 at 11:am.
The Supreme Court (SC) had directed JIT to submit the final report on July 10.=DNA
